apache - 誰可以一步步教教我怎么在外網連接我某臺電腦上虛擬機的服務器?
問題描述
我家有臺電腦,電腦里有個windows虛擬機,裝了一套 wamp ,只給我自己用的,做了一些api 借口,請問在外面怎么連呢?我只知道我調試的都是 http://localhost/★★★★★★但是我不會用別的電腦連,請問怎么弄呢?
其實這個問題我問過,但是別人回答的我不懂,我想求得詳細的答案..以下是別人的回答:
如果要在外網訪問的話,那么你就需要在你的路由器或者交換機那里設置一下端口轉發,將80端口轉發到你的這臺主機上面來。
請問這個路由器 或者 交換機 就是 192.168.1.1 嗎?具體怎么配置呢?誰能一步步教教我..我自己試一次,我慢慢就會了,求一步步解答.謝謝了..
問題解答
回答1:我之前也類似玩過,ip的設置為固定的,但是只在同一個ip段內好用,外網就不行了,我后來試過把靜態頁面放到托管網站,在他們網站申請免費域名,這樣外網才能訪問,不過我是瞎鬧著玩,那個網站好像php之類的可以不是靜態頁面,還可以配數據庫什么的,我用的Java不能配置服務所以后來就只放了頁面,好像叫hosting,如果你也是只是玩和練習的話我感覺倒是可以試試
回答2:可以搞個花生殼客戶端
回答3:你連著路由器就以為這你是內網ip,你可以在路由器里配置映射,百度教程很多。你也可以下載一個花生殼內網域名映射,這個的話要花幾塊錢(6塊還是8塊,不記得了,會送你兩個子域名),還有就是何必要讓外網訪問你本機的web項目呢?有什么意義呢?慢且卡。真的要玩的話就花點錢弄個云服務器,本地開發,代碼打包發到服務器上運行。
相關文章:
1. docker - 各位電腦上有多少個容器啊?容器一多,自己都搞混了,咋辦呢?2. java - spring boot 如何打包成asp.net core 那種獨立應用?3. java - 在用戶不登錄的情況下,用戶如何添加保存到購物車?4. datetime - Python如何獲取當前時間5. javascript - nginx反向代理靜態資源403錯誤?6. docker網絡端口映射,沒有方便點的操作方法么?7. 安全性測試 - nodejs中如何防mySQL注入8. javascript - 關于apply()與call()的問題9. docker start -a dockername 老是卡住,什么情況?10. python - 調用api輸出頁面,會有標簽出現,請問如何清掉?
